**About The Role**

As our Glenvale Care Manager, you will work as part of a team of empathetic and caring clinical professionals. You will support the General Manager in managing and leading the delivery of person-centred care of residents, ensuring the highest standard of ongoing assessment, care planning and evaluation and clinical governance, helping them to live longer, healthier, and happier lives.

**Duties include**
- Oversee the daily clinical operations of the care home
- Support and lead the care home clinical team including coaching, mentoring, staff allocations and delegation, performance management and education
- Review clinical incidents, complaints and changes
- Lead compliance with AN ACC assessments
- Manage person-centred care planning and evaluation for residents - including case conferencing with families and carers
- Prepare and conduct clinical governance audits
- Oversee medication management in accordance with resident needs and legislative requirements
- Liaise with allied health, medical practitioners and other services to provide optimal resident care

What will you bring?
- Bachelor of Nursing with current APHRA is essential
- Post grad qualification in aged care highly regarded
- Experience managing a minimum of 30 beds
- Proven track record in delivering quality clinical care within an aged care or acute setting
- Excellent clinical assessment skills and care planning capabilities
- Highly effective communication, leadership, and relationship management skills
- An understanding of Resident Rights, Aged Care Accreditation Standards and Outcomes
